Why did you choose to study abroad and how did you select your program?
I chose this program because my dad did the same program as a junior in college, and later taught as a painting professor in the program. He said it was the best summer of his life- can’t argue with that!
What did you learn about yourself?
I learned that I can am very competent, capable, and independent. I tend to get stressed out about logistics- I wouldn’t have tried to plan a trip in the US, let alone a different country, before studying abroad. Now, I feel equipped, comfortable, and excited to travel in the future, with or without a program.
